Cluster/Speedo Asisstance
 
Hey guys/girls

my build is coming to and end, just having issues with my cluster.

My oil pressure gauges, and ful gauge work fine, but no rev, water gauge - and perhaps speedo (unsure because hasn't been driven yet). All lights are working fine etc...

I checked all fuses just to make sure, and they are all fine. Last I remember the cluster is connected to the harness? I've done some searching but unfortunetly haven't helped.

What to look for next?

Thanks

DaleClark 03-26-10 08:53 AM

Do you have the engine harness fully hooked up in the car? One of the grounds on the engine harness is tied into the instrument cluster, without it hooked up the cluster will do some weird things.
